ABOUT WFP Assisting 91.4 million people in around 83 countries each year, the World Food Programme (WFP) is the leading humanitarian organization saving lives and changing lives, delivering food assistance in emergencies and working with communities to improve nutrition and build resilience. On any given day, WFP has 5,000 trucks, 20 ships and 92 planes on the move, delivering food and other assistance to those in most need. Every year, we distribute more than 15 billion rations at an estimated average cost per ration of US$ 0.31. These numbers lie at the roots of WFP’s unparalleled reputation as an emergency responder, one that gets the job done quickly at scale in the most difficult environments. WFP’s efforts focus on emergency assistance, relief and rehabilitation, development aid and special operations.  WFP Ethiopia is working with the government and other humanitarian partners to strengthen the resilience of Ethiopia’s most vulnerable population and to chart a more prosperous and sustainable future for the next generation. The Country Office also supports programmes that use food assistance to empower women, transform areas affected by climate change and keep children in school. It aims to contribute to Ethiopia’s five-year development agenda, the Growth and Transformation Plan (GTP), through which the Government combats food insecurity. 
 
ORGANIZATIONAL CONTEXT  
 
This position is located in WFP Ethiopia country office based in Addis Ababa. The job holder report to Head of Logistics, Logistics Officer, or the designate.  
At this level, job holders are expected to take responsibility for completion of a range of processes and activities requiring some interpretation of standard guidelines/practices for all assistance modalities for both WFP and logistics common services. Job holders are able to recommend a course of action to staff at various levels and may allocate tasks to other support staff. 
 
JOB PURPOSE To implement well-defined standard logistics/supply chain processes and Activities to enable effective delivery of goods and services for all delivery modalities.

ACCOUNTABILITIES: 
1. Provide support to logistics operations and activities, following standard processes and facilitating, directly or indirectly, the effective delivery of food assistance to beneficiaries
2. Invoice registration on submission
3. Verify the submitted Transporter Invoices and assure all the documents are query free and advise the transporter to correct any document that has an error before processing.
4. Respond to a variety of technical queries/requests for support, following standard processes, and obtaining guidance as required, to ensure timely and accurate resolution of all enquiries with a high standard of client service mind-set.
5. Communicate the responsible office to confirm the unconfirmed IBDs to post the Good Receipts in order to process the transport invoices. 6. Post the Good Receipt against IBDs under the responsibility of the office.
7. Timely communicate any fund deficit in order to increase the FR value.
8. Run the SES (Service Entry Sheet) as well as the Support to Payment and send to CO for approval and Payment process from finance Unit.
9. Receive service provider invoices according to established periods and cross check with system warehouses work orders according to set work standard.
10. Cross check all porters supporting payments are registered in LESS with group correct identification and rates, for future process and report.
11. If instructed by the supervisor to prepare and send on daily basis report to LTSH unit on invoice submitted and processed. 
12. Participate as a part of team on monthly physical inventory count exercise.
13. Prepare quarterly logistics cash forecast
14. Ensure/Follow up for each STO status or dispatch status as per the FRN/CP QTY, close the STO at the completion of dispatch after the transporter submitted the corresponding INVOICES.
15. Assist or respond to any queries that arise from SO and CO related with LTSH issues.
16. Provide guidance to other support staff, in order to assist them in completing standard tasks to agreed standards and deadlines.
17. Perform other related activities as required.
